We have 10 WM 5 clients using active sync with no problems.
We upgraded 2 to WM6 installed the same certs as with 5 clients
but is doesnt work with SSL. They usually get the status
code 0x80072F0D. My only solution short term is to turn off
the SSL enforcement until this can be fixed. Is this a known bug ?

Hi,
Did you install any root certificates allow with the client certificates?
These are required as a set when you create your own certs or use some
certificate authorities.
